Crawlspace water cleanup services involve the removal of excess moisture and standing water from beneath a property’s foundation. This process typically includes thorough extraction of water, cleaning of affected surfaces, and drying to prevent further issues. Professionals utilize specialized equipment to ensure the crawlspace is properly dehumidified and dried, reducing the risk of lingering moisture that can lead to mold growth or structural damage. The goal is to restore the space to a dry, stable condition, helping to protect the property’s integrity and indoor air quality.

Water intrusion in crawlspaces often results from heavy rains, plumbing leaks, or inadequate drainage systems. When water accumulates beneath a home, it can cause a variety of problems, including wood rot, mold development, and pest infestations. These issues not only threaten the structural soundness of a property but can also pose health risks to occupants. Crawlspace water cleanup services are designed to address these concerns by removing standing water and moisture, thereby preventing long-term damage and improving overall home safety.

This service is commonly utilized in residential properties, especially those with basements or crawlspaces that are prone to moisture buildup. It is also frequently requested for commercial buildings with accessible crawlspaces or below-grade areas that experience water intrusion. Properties located in regions with high rainfall or poor drainage are more likely to require crawlspace water cleanup. Regardless of property size, these services are essential for maintaining a dry foundation and avoiding costly repairs caused by unchecked water damage.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Water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in East Chicago,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ost of Water Extraction - Typ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 depending on the extent of water intrusion in the crawlspace. Larger areas or severe flooding can increase costs beyond this range.

Drying and Dehumidification Expenses - Usually costs between $200 and $800, with higher prices for extensive moisture removal or high humidity conditions in East Chicago, IN.

Mold Remediation Fees - Can vary from $500 to $3,000 based on mold severity and the size of the affected area, with local service providers offering assessments and treatments.

Additional Services and Repairs - Costs for repairs such as insulation or vapor barrier replacement typically range from $250 to $1,500, depending on the scope of work needed in the crawlspace.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es water in a crawlspace? Water can enter a crawlspace due to heavy rainfall,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, or high groundwater levels affecting the area.

How do professionals remove water from a crawlspace? Service providers typically use pumps, wet vacuums, and dehumidifiers to extract water and dry out the area effectively.

Is it necessary to clean and dry a crawlspace after water removal? Yes, thorough cleaning and drying are essential to prevent mold growth, odors, and structural damage.

What are common signs of water issues in a crawlspace? Signs include standing water, damp or moldy odors, visible mold growth, and increased humidity levels inside the home.

How can water damage in a crawlspace be prevented? Proper drainage, sealing foundation cracks, installing vapor barriers, and maintaining gutters can help reduce the risk of water intrusion.
